Things are getting out of hand.

There I was doing the weekly shop in our nearby grocery megastore, just minding my own business, when suddenly it happened, it was a new low for modern-day society.

The lady was in her thirties. She seemed pleasant enough but she was chatting loudly on her mobile phone.  I have no real problem with this but it was almost impossible not to listen in and I, nosey by nature, was compelled to pay attention.

She was clearly talking to a friend with whom she was having some light-hearted verbal sparring, banter if you will.  It was all pretty harmless until she said something which disturbed me greatly.  Her friend had obviously said something mildly amusing when she replied:

'That's so funny, laugh out loud'

I know.  She actually said in full a phrase used as an abbreviation to show amusement in electronic non-verbal communication.  She also lied, she did not as she inferred, 'laugh out loud' quite the opposite.  She was so far away from the spontaneous urge to lose control with an out-loud laugh that she was able to say the words, 'laugh out loud'.  I was dumbstruck, it was all I could do to stop myself from slapping her in the face with a packet of prawns.  Don't talk about laughing out loud woman; just laugh out loud or be quiet!

Also stop talking about loving God [I'm talking to myself now], or loving your neighbour, or being gracious, or trusting in Jesus; stop talking about it and do it.  They are our text messages but they are not to be meaninglessly quoted in conversation, they are to be acted on.

If we do not 'practice what we preach' we shouldn't be letting on that we do by what we say, that is called hypocrisy and it's not good.
